Tips for Handling and Storing Test Tubes to Ensure Longevity and Safety
Proper handling and storage of test tubes are essential for ensuring their longevity and safety. When handling test tubes, it is crucial to wear protective gloves and eyewear to prevent injury from broken glass or chemical splashes. Additionally, test tubes should be handled carefully to avoid breakage, which can lead to contamination and other safety hazards.
To store test tubes safely, they should be placed in a secure, dry location, away from direct sunlight and heat sources. Test tubes should be stored in a rack or holder to prevent them from rolling or falling, and they should be kept clean and dry to prevent contamination. By following these simple tips, you can help extend the life of your test tubes and ensure a safe working environment.

How do you clean and maintain science test tubes?
Cleaning and maintaining science test tubes are essential to ensure they remain in good condition and function properly. You should wash test tubes thoroughly after each use, using a mild detergent and warm water. For more stubborn contaminants, you may need to use a specialized cleaning solution or soak the test tubes in a cleaning agent. It is also essential to rinse the test tubes thoroughly and dry them with a lint-free cloth to prevent water spots.
Your test tubes may require additional maintenance, such as sterilization or calibration, depending on their intended use. You should follow the manufacturer’s instructions for cleaning and maintenance, as well as any relevant laboratory protocols. Regular inspection of the test tubes is also crucial to identify any signs of wear or damage. By cleaning and maintaining your science test tubes regularly, you can help extend their lifespan and ensure they continue to function accurately and safely.
